Walgreens does offer a ton of different Walgreens Brand Health & Wellness Products at really reasonable prices that compare to name brands. I tested the antibiotic ointment compared to some Neosporin that I already had on hand and there was no difference that I could tell.
In regards to pricing, the Walgreens brand was priced at $5.99 for 1.0oz and the Neosporin was $8.99 for the same size.
Many of the products have the same ingredients as national brands and Walgreens offers a 100% satisfaction guarantee so if there is a product you don’t care for, just return it for a full refund!
One last point to mention is the Walgreens Way to Well Fund™. They donate .01 from every Walgreens Brand Health & Wellness item sold to local charities, up to $3 million annually.
